Right after 9/11 I left BWI (the country's lowest rated major airport 
for everything at the time) and asked for my Velvia to be hand checked. 
  They had no issue at all.  Didn't even question it.  I had it out of 
the containers and in a ziplock bag, so it was easy for me to pull it 
out of the camera bag quickly and request the hand check for my 
"Professional" film.  Really it was a pleasant experience.
